The Strategy of Resort Perks and Guest Tiers
The most critical factor when selecting from the Universal Studios Florida hotel catalog is the "Premier" tier distinction. Properties such as Loews Portofino Bay Hotel, Hard Rock Hotel, and Loews Royal Pacific Resort provide guests with the Universal Express Unlimited pass included in their room rate. In 2026, this remains the gold standard for avoiding long waits at major attractions.
For guests prioritizing budget over unlimited pass access, the "Prime Value" and "Value" tiers—comprising resorts like Universal's Cabana Bay Beach Resort and Universal’s Endless Summer Resort—offer a different set of advantages. While these properties do not include Express Passes, they guarantee Early Park Admission. As of August 2026, this benefit is essential for guests looking to experience the most popular attractions before the general public gates open.

Navigating Reservations and Seasonal Demand
Booking a Universal Orlando resort in 2026 requires an understanding of seasonal occupancy cycles. August historically represents a transition period as local schools return to session, which can lead to shifting availability. However, demand remains consistently high due to the constant rotation of seasonal events that draw crowds year-round.
When booking, verify if your stay includes access to specific park-to-park ticket packages. Many guests find that bundling room reservations with ticket media through official Universal channels provides the best protection against price volatility. Furthermore, guests should monitor the official Universal Orlando mobile app for real-time updates regarding transportation availability and any temporary facility refurbishments scheduled for late 2026.
If you are traveling with a large group, focus on the suites available at Cabana Bay or the multi-bedroom options at other properties, as these often sell out months in advance. Always cross-reference your specific travel dates with the resort's official availability calendar, as holiday weekends often trigger minimum-stay requirements.
